Climate & Environment
Full-time
Senior Backend Engineer - Python
Octopus Energy
Location
Japan
Type
Full-time
Posted
Dec 10, 2025
Mission
What you will drive
- Build and operate Octopus Energy products for the Japanese market, driving architectural decisions, improving reliability and performance, and aligning global tech strategy with local requirements
- Design and develop APIs to integrate with other systems and services, leading API design standards and ensuring consistency across services
- Collaborate with international teams (UK, EU, APAC and USA) in global development projects
- Develop and operate Octopus Energy's core global backend system
Impact
The difference you'll make
This role creates positive change by building scalable, reliable services that power the future of energy in Japan, accelerating the green energy transition, lowering bills, enabling greener living, and delivering experiences customers genuinely love.
Profile
What makes you a great fit
- 5+ years of professional experience in backend web application development with Python/Django or equivalent web frameworks
- Experience designing and operating RDBMS (e.g., PostgreSQL, MySQL), microservice architecture, and cloud environments (AWS, GCP, or Azure)
- Architectural understanding, best practices, system decomposition, and mentoring others
- Ability to communicate in English (participating in meetings and discussions, reading and writing)
- Interest in environmental issues and the energy industry
Benefits
What's in it for you
No specific compensation, perks, or culture highlights mentioned in the job description.
About
Inside Octopus Energy
Octopus Energy builds digital energy suppliers with world-class tech to drive the renewable energy transition, making energy better for customers and the planet while growing green energy using smart technology.